More than 10,000 petitions presented to State Legislature; "Florida's
Medicaid Coverage for Dialysis Patients Inadequate to Cover Costs of Care"
report card released at press conference shows, Medicaid covers only 55
percent of costs.

Dialysis patients who rely primarily on Medicaid receive inadequate
coverage to meet their needs in the Sunshine State, according to a report
card released today at a press conference at the Capitol in Tallahassee.
The "Dialysis Day" report card indicates that current Medicaid coverage for
dialysis patients only covers approximately 55 percent of the costs of
providing care, which is adversely impacting patients' ability to access
